So I just heard on super talk it’s not an automatic bid for a conference technically. They’ll take all the FBS conference champions and their ranking and then take the top 6. So technically that could leave out a power 5 champion if say the SEC champion is 1, big 10 is 2, pac 12 is 4, ACC is 5, American is 9, CUSA is 14, big 12 is 15, then the big 12 champion may get left out. And then they’ll take the top 6 non champion teams

Technically, it's the next 6 teams regardless of whether they're a champion or not. There's no requirement that they be a non-champion.

So if you're the 7th best conference champion, you are still in if you're in the top 12.
